10 Best Github Alternatives

Read: 6 Best Open Source HTML Editors Best Github Alternatives 1. Gogs (Go Git Service) Gogs is an open source and completely free (ironically hosted on Github itself) self-hosted Git service. Being written in the Go programming language, Gogs can be run anywhere, Go can be compiled i.e. Windows, Linux, MacOS, ARM, etc essentially making it cross-platform. It is also very easy to get started with; download the binary for your specific platform and run it or you can even ship it with Vagrant or Docker, or get it packaged....

12 Best Tips For Using Screen Time On Iphone Techwiser

1. Set up Screen Time on Your iPhone You must first enable this feature from your phone’s settings before getting started. Listed below are the steps to follow. Open the Settings app > scroll down and go to Screen Time > tap Turn On Screen Time > hit Continue > choose This is My iPhone. Screen Time is now enabled and will track your activity across all apps and services you use on your iPhone....

8 Quick Ways To Silence Samsung Galaxy Phone

How to Enable Silent Mode on Samsung Galaxy Phone 1. From Quick Tiles One of the easiest and fastest ways to enable mute or silent mode on Samsung Galaxy phones is from Quick Tiles. You will find the Sound icon in Quick tiles that you need to press to cycle between Vibration and Mute modes. The Vibration mode will silence calls and notifications but the phone will still vibrate. On the other hand, the Mute mode will turn off both the sound and vibration....

9 Tips To Use Split Screen On Samsung Like A Pro

1. Put Apps in Split Screen Mode From Recents Screen Launch the first app on your phone. Open the Recent apps screen either using the Recents key or swipe up gesture. Tap the app’s icon on the Recents screen. Select Open in split screen view from the menu. The app will take the top position in the split-screen view. And you will see a list of apps in the bottom panel....
